Brief Description of Duties

This agent is committed to effective technology transfer to ensure Florida citrus sustainability and competitiveness. His work focuses on information to increase the efficiency and profitability of industry components. He plays a crucial role in helping the industry adjust to environmental concerns. This agent provides overall leadership and coordination for the development and implementation of the commercial and dooryard citrus programs in the 5 counties (Charlotte, Collier, Glades, Hendry, and Lee) of southwest Florida. This includes:
  • Developing and implementing expanded educational programs (seminars, workshops, training, field days) to commercial citrus producers
  • Providing technical expertise, support, and cooperation to citrus growers and answering their questions through telephone, mail, office visits, and on-site visits
  • Conducting urban citrus programs for dooryard citrus growers, general public, Master Gardeners, students, 4-H youth, and other groups in the urban areas
  • Coordinating and conducting training in farm safety including pesticide handling and use, and providing CEU credits for pesticide license renewal and certified crop advisors (CCAs)
  • Seeking professional development opportunities to keep up to date with current technologies, strategies, growth and development by attending professional conferences and in-service trainings.
